How they compare

Côte d'Ivoire currently reports 111.27 % against 57.87 % in Least Developed Countries (LDCs), a difference of 53.4 %.

That makes Côte d'Ivoire's figure about 1.9 times Least Developed Countries (LDCs)'s.

Across all 63 years both countries report, Côte d'Ivoire has been ahead every year.

Côte d'Ivoire ranks 5th and Least Developed Countries (LDCs) ranks 23rd of 38 groups.

Côte d'Ivoire has averaged higher in every one of the 7 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Côte d'Ivoire Least Developed Countries (LDCs) Difference Ahead
1960s 98.07 % 57.81 % 40.25 % Côte d'Ivoire
1970s 99.98 % 54.4 % 45.58 % Côte d'Ivoire
1980s 125.77 % 53.16 % 72.61 % Côte d'Ivoire
1990s 104.71 % 51.31 % 53.4 % Côte d'Ivoire
2000s 122.01 % 58.02 % 64 % Côte d'Ivoire
2010s 124.36 % 60.52 % 63.84 % Côte d'Ivoire
2020s 123.26 % 59.26 % 64 % Côte d'Ivoire

Averages of every year both report within each decade.

The Cropland Nutrient balance domain contains information on the flows of nitrogen, phosphorus, and potassium from mineral fertilizer, manure applied, atmospheric deposition, crop removal, and biological fixation over cropland and per unit area of cropland. The flows are aggregated to total inputs and total outputs, from which the overall nutrient balance and nutrient use efficiency on cropland are calculated. Statistics are disseminated in units of tonnes and in kg/ha, as appropriate. Nutrient use efficiency is expressed as a fraction (%).
